Fort Lauderdale contractors need security that can keep up with busy, exposed sites where materials move fast, access points change, and valuable assets are often left behind once crews leave.
Jobsites in Florida face ongoing risk from theft, trespassing, vandalism, and equipment damage. Tools, copper, fuel, machinery, vehicles, and building materials can attract attention, especially when sites are poorly protected.
A single incident can impact timelines, create replacement costs, and add pressure from insurers or owners. Guard solutions are costly and inconsistent; fixed cameras may depend on utilities the site lacks; and basic alarms do little to stop intruders in real time.
WCCTV provides construction site security in Fort Lauderdale using mobile surveillance units, AI video analytics, and live monitoring. Our systems deploy quickly, operate without fixed power or internet, and can be repositioned as the jobsite changes.

AI analytics identify people and vehicles during monitored periods while filtering out non-threat triggers such as animals, weather, shadows, and moving objects. Cleaner alerts help operators verify genuine risks faster.

When suspicious activity is detected, operators connect to the live feed, assess the situation, and respond based on agreed protocols. This can include audio warnings, escalation to site contacts, and support for emergency response.

Same Security Smaller Footprint
Pole cameras give Fort Lauderdale contractors an alternative to solar surveillance trailers when space is limited, solar access is restricted, or a trailer cannot be positioned effectively. They require a power source, but they still provide the same active security model as a trailer.
